Output 28570cfe98b253c8985a0e4836a0692a5a78f5a1e71459685cb6e1290459085b:27

value
84033109
script pubkey
OP_0 OP_PUSHBYTES_20 e5ce7f7d008037ef82f7be02e129ad4b31a79436
address
bc1quh887lgqsqm7lqhhhcpwz2ddfvc609pkygy4ak
transaction
28570cfe98b253c8985a0e4836a0692a5a78f5a1e71459685cb6e1290459085b
spent
true